• Home
  • Raw
  • Download

Lines Matching refs:TimeZoneRule

27     TimeZoneRule* from;
28 TimeZoneRule* to;
42 TimeZoneRule *r1 = (TimeZoneRule*)rules1->elementAt(i); in compareRules()
43 TimeZoneRule *r2 = (TimeZoneRule*)rules2->elementAt(i); in compareRules()
114 RuleBasedTimeZone::addTransitionRule(TimeZoneRule* rule, UErrorCode& status) { in addTransitionRule()
164 TimeZoneRule *curRule = fInitialRule; in complete()
184 TimeZoneRule *nextRule = NULL; in complete()
185 TimeZoneRule *r = NULL; in complete()
195 r = (TimeZoneRule*)fHistoricRules->elementAt(i); in complete()
231 TimeZoneRule *fr = (TimeZoneRule*)fFinalRules->elementAt(i); in complete()
235 r = (TimeZoneRule*)fFinalRules->elementAt(i); in complete()
281 TimeZoneRule *rule0 = (TimeZoneRule*)fFinalRules->elementAt(0); in complete()
282 TimeZoneRule *rule1 = (TimeZoneRule*)fFinalRules->elementAt(1); in complete()
416 const TimeZoneRule *rule = NULL; in getOffsetInternal()
487 TimeZoneRule *from, *to; in useDaylightTime()
535 TimeZoneRule *fromRule, *toRule; in getNextTransition()
539 result.setFrom((const TimeZoneRule&)*fromRule); in getNextTransition()
540 result.setTo((const TimeZoneRule&)*toRule); in getNextTransition()
554 TimeZoneRule *fromRule, *toRule; in getPreviousTransition()
558 result.setFrom((const TimeZoneRule&)*fromRule); in getPreviousTransition()
559 result.setTo((const TimeZoneRule&)*toRule); in getPreviousTransition()
579 const TimeZoneRule* trsrules[], in getTimeZoneRules()
595 trsrules[cnt++] = (const TimeZoneRule*)fHistoricRules->elementAt(idx++); in getTimeZoneRules()
602 trsrules[cnt++] = (const TimeZoneRule*)fFinalRules->elementAt(idx++); in getTimeZoneRules()
615 delete (TimeZoneRule*)(fHistoricRules->orphanElementAt(0)); in deleteRules()
654 rules->addElement(((TimeZoneRule*)source->elementAt(i))->clone(), ec); in copyRules()
662 TimeZoneRule *rule = (TimeZoneRule*)rules->orphanElementAt(i); in copyRules()
671 TimeZoneRule*
721 TimeZoneRule*& fromRule, TimeZoneRule*& toRule) const { in findNext()
743 TimeZoneRule *r0 = (TimeZoneRule*)fFinalRules->elementAt(0); in findNext()
744 TimeZoneRule *r1 = (TimeZoneRule*)fFinalRules->elementAt(1); in findNext()
805 TimeZoneRule*& fromRule, TimeZoneRule*& toRule) const { in findPrev()
826 TimeZoneRule *r0 = (TimeZoneRule*)fFinalRules->elementAt(0); in findPrev()
827 TimeZoneRule *r1 = (TimeZoneRule*)fFinalRules->elementAt(1); in findPrev()